Hello users! Here is the news from Jinthree Studio, the Broken Universe development team.
We're constantly improving a lot of things, but in the next weekly update, we're working on some big changes with a special focus on level design.
'Unbuildable Terrain' is a new part of the game, and all stages are redesigned accordingly. With this improvement, it is possible to add stages that allow for a newer experience, and various strategies are expected.
There will also be a balance update along with this, and improvements to the boss stage will be included. By setting the movement speed of the monsters lower, it would definitely be beneficial to construct a longer path. Currently, the strategy of placing powerful towers around the lander to block them is often effective, but we expect that this balance adjustment and the introduction of new terrain will allow various strategies to be used.

Ground Vehicle model, damage model, characteristic and weaponry changes:
Strv 122B PLSS — A bug where the controls for the commander’s optics would rotate together with the optics module in the X-Ray view of the vehicle has been fixed.
Ta 152 H-1 — A bug which would cause missing textures around the engine area has been fixed.
A bug that caused the periodic flares firing function not to work has been fixed.
A bug, where allied vehicles would receive pressure damage as if their armour was ignored when other nearby allied vehicles were struck with a HE shell, has been fixed.
Centurion Mk.1 — A bug where the commander’s sight camera would not work due to an unfinished model has been fixed.
Aircraft and helicopter model, damage model, characteristic and weaponry changes:
J6B, Iacobi's J8A, SAAB B17B, SAAB B71A, J22-A - An erroneous round from the “armoured targets'' ammunition belt for the 8 mm Ksp m\22 machine gun with an armour penetration of 23 mm, has been removed. A duplicate belt for “ground targets” has been removed.
Sound
Artillery explosion sounds have been improved and are now more powerful. Now, they will be louder at lower frequencies, and will not be suppressed by other sounds as easily.
The sounds of firing the machine guns on ground vehicles have been improved and firing sounds in the medium frequency range have been added.
The fire rate sounds (up to 1,000 rpm) for machine guns has been fixed.
Changes in the sounds of machine gun fire for naval forces, which would occur as the distance between the gun and listener increased, have been made more explicit.
The volume of a ground vehicle’s suspension (as it bounces up/down) will now depend on the player’s engine volume setting.
The voice notification about approaching allied mines and torpedoes during naval battles has been fixed.
A bug, where the notification about approaching enemy torpedoes in naval battles would be too late to trigger, has been fixed.
